How to Read Wagering Requirements Without Getting Burned
Wagering requirements are the fine print that decides if a bonus becomes real cash, so read the multiplier as a total playthrough on both the deposit and bonus. Start by locating the exact wagering contribution of your chosen game, since slots usually count 100% while table games might contribute only 10% or zero. Then calculate the actual cash you must wager: if you deposit $100 and get $100 bonus at 30x, that’s $6,000 in bets, not $3,000. Check the time window—often 7 to 30 days—and the maximum bet per spin, which resets if you exceed it. *A 35x requirement on a sticky bonus is far worse than a 50x on a cashable one, because the sticky amount never converts to withdrawable funds.*
- Multiply the total deposit-plus-bonus by the wagering multiplier.
- Divide that sum by your average bet size to estimate spins needed.
- Confirm which games contribute 100% before you wager a single dollar.

Recognizing Encryption, Random Number Generators, and Independent Game Testing
When evaluating a platform, prioritize provably fair verification by checking for TLS 1.3 encryption in the URL—this ensures your session data is scrambled before transmission. For randomness, look for certification from independent labs (e.g., eCOGRA or iTech Labs) that audit the RNG’s seed generation and output distribution; a casino publishing these audit IDs demonstrates transparency. Independent game testing goes beyond RNG checks—it verifies payout percentages via simulated wagering, isolating bugs in bonus triggers or return-to-player calculations. Cross-reference the casino’s stated RTP against the auditor’s report; discrepancies indicate tampering. Avoid sites that hide their testing certificates or refuse to show real-time RNG seeding options, as these are red flags for manipulated outcomes.
Encryption secures data, audited RNGs ensure unpredictability, and independent testing validates payout integrity—triple-check these three pillars before depositing.

What to Do If a Platform Feels Unfair or Your Withdrawal Gets Delayed
When a platform feels unfair, first audit your own account status, as most delays stem from unverified documents or unmet wagering requirements. If your withdrawal is stuck beyond the stated timeframe, initiate the operator’s internal complaint channel and keep a timestamped record of every message. If their response is evasive or template-based, escalate to the independent dispute resolution service named in the site’s terms, since that body has authority to compel payment. Meanwhile, never charge back through your bank, as this often voids your right to a fair payout. A methodical paper casinos not on gamstop trail converts a vague delay into a formally trackable case.
- Re-verify your identity documents before contacting support to eliminate the most common freeze cause.
- Send one concise, factual email outlining the delay and request a resolution deadline.
- After the deadline, file a formal complaint with the listed ADR service, attaching all chat logs and emails.

Red Flags in Bonus Terms and Hidden Restrictions That Trap Players
The biggest traps hide in plain sight within bonus terms, so watch for **hidden wagering restrictions** that make a deal worthless. A massive bonus often demands a 50x playthrough on slots, but if fine print excludes your favorite games or caps your bet at $5 per spin, you’re grinding for hours without real progress. Also, beware of “max cashout” limits—win $1,000 from a $100 bonus, and the casino might only let you keep $200. Another red flag is a short validity window, like 24 hours, which forces rushed, reckless play. Always skim the “game contribution” table and payment method exclusions before clicking claim.

How to Verify a Site’s Reputation Through Player Reviews Without Getting Fooled
To verify a casino’s reputation without getting fooled, ignore the five-star ratings on the operator’s own page—those are cherry-picked. Instead, cross-check the same casino name across independent forums like Reddit and AskGamblers, filtering for reviews that mention specific payout delays or bonus traps. Look for a pattern of complaints about the same issue, not isolated rage. If a site has dozens of 5-star reviews posted within hours, that’s a paid wave; authentic player feedback always includes both praise and messy, detailed criticism. Also, check the dates—a casino might have cleaned up after a bad year. Search for “withdrawal problems casino name” to surface relevant gripes. Verified review platforms with a badge process are safer, but still read the negatives. If the same winning payouts get blocked repeatedly, trust that over any glowing testimonial.
To avoid being fooled, triangulate review sources, hunt for recurring complaint patterns, and treat overdue payouts as the ultimate reputational red flag.
